Setting the Input Method

Before using the on-screen keyboard to enter data, you can set the input method. The CP960 supports the English
(US)-Android Keyboard (AOSP) input method and Google Pinyin input method.
Procedure
1. Swipe down from the top of the screen to enter the device setting screen.
2. Tap Settings > Basic Settings > Language & Input.
3. Tap the Current Input and then select a desired input.

Setting the Time and Date Manually
If your phone cannot obtain the time and date automatically, you can set it manually.
Procedure
1. Swipe down from the top of the screen to enter the device setting screen.
2. Tap Settings > Basic Settings > Time & Date > General.
3. Tap the Type field and select Manual Settings from the pop-up dialog box.
4. Enter the specific date and time in the corresponding fields.
5. Save the change.
Changing the Time and Date Format
You can set the phone to display the time in 12-hour format or 24-hour format. You can also change the date format,
including the options to display the day (D), month (M), and year (Y).
